What changed

  • pin the fallback build reference in .env.example
  • pin the Compose fallback default to the same upstream commit as the runtime Dockerfile
  • strengthen the release regression test so all three references must be immutable and identical
  • document the correction for the next release

Why

This addresses the unresolved P2 review thread from #16. The runtime Dockerfile was pinned, but the packaged environment and Compose defaults still overrode that pin with mutable upstream main during local or GHCR-fallback builds.

Validation

  • public release regression contracts pass
  • resolved Compose configuration contains only da0f365d4a0bcac5371b4962769abc17bfcd8cef
  • generated release tarball contains the same pinned reference in .env.example and docker-compose.git.yml
